Who We Are UCI Health is the clinical enterprise of the University of California, Irvine, and the only academic health system based in Orange County. UCI Health is comprised of its main campus, UCI Medical Center, a 459-bed, acute care hospital in in Orange, Calif.

Requirements

Candidates must possess a valid Physical Therapist License issued by the State of California and a valid BLS card for healthcare providers. Excellent communication skills and the ability to work effectively within a hospital environment are required.

Core responsibilities: The Physical Therapist collaborates with the healthcare team to provide consistent quality care for inpatients. They work with autonomy to evaluate and treat physical therapy-related conditions while adhering to hospital policies and clinical guidelines.
